#include <termios.h>
|
|
#include <errno.h>
|
|
#include <systemlib/err.h>
|
|
#include "gps_helper.h"
|
|
|
|
/* @file gps_helper.cpp */
|
|
|
|
int
|
|
GPS_Helper::set_baudrate(const int &fd, unsigned baud)
|
|
{
|
|
/* process baud rate */
|
|
int speed;
|
|
|
|
switch (baud) {
|
|
case 9600: speed = B9600; break;
|
|
|
|
case 19200: speed = B19200; break;
|
|
|
|
case 38400: speed = B38400; break;
|
|
|
|
case 57600: speed = B57600; break;
|
|
|
|
case 115200: speed = B115200; break;
|
|
|
|
warnx("try baudrate: %d\n", speed);
|
|
|
|
default:
|
|
warnx("ERROR: Unsupported baudrate: %d\n", baud);
|
|
return -EINVAL;
|
|
}
|
|
struct termios uart_config;
|
|
int termios_state;
|
|
|
|
/* fill the struct for the new configuration */
|
|
tcgetattr(fd, &uart_config);
|
|
|
|
/* clear ONLCR flag (which appends a CR for every LF) */
|
|
uart_config.c_oflag &= ~ONLCR;
|
|
/* no parity, one stop bit */
|
|
uart_config.c_cflag &= ~(CSTOPB | PARENB);
|
|
|
|
/* set baud rate */
|
|
if ((termios_state = cfsetispeed(&uart_config, speed)) < 0) {
|
|
warnx("ERROR setting config: %d (cfsetispeed)\n", termios_state);
|
|
return -1;
|
|
}
|
|
if ((termios_state = cfsetospeed(&uart_config, speed)) < 0) {
|
|
warnx("ERROR setting config: %d (cfsetospeed)\n", termios_state);
|
|
return -1;
|
|
}
|
|
if ((termios_state = tcsetattr(fd, TCSANOW, &uart_config)) < 0) {
|
|
warnx("ERROR setting baudrate (tcsetattr)\n");
|
|
return -1;
|
|
}
|
|
/* XXX if resetting the parser here, ensure it does exist (check for null pointer) */
|
|
return 0;
|
|
}
